From: JianChunfu Date: Fri, 7 Mar 2025 10:08:18 +0000 (+0000) Subject: hw/arm/smmu-common: Remove the repeated ttb field X-Git-Tag: v10.0.0-rc0~21^2~20 X-Git-Url: http://git.ipfire.org/?a=commitdiff_plain;h=a674db604db3fc4ef5267243dc991852f1f1bebc;p=thirdparty%2Fqemu.git hw/arm/smmu-common: Remove the repeated ttb field SMMUTransCfg->ttb is never used in QEMU, TT base address can be accessed by SMMUTransCfg->tt[i]->ttb. Signed-off-by: JianChunfu Reviewed-by: Eric Auger Message-id: 20250221031034.69822-1-jansef.jian@hj-micro.com Signed-off-by: Peter Maydell --- diff --git a/include/hw/arm/smmu-common.h b/include/hw/arm/smmu-common.h index d1a4a64551..e5ad55bbae 100644 --- a/include/hw/arm/smmu-common.h +++ b/include/hw/arm/smmu-common.h @@ -110,7 +110,6 @@ typedef struct SMMUTransCfg { /* Used by stage-1 only. */ bool aa64; /* arch64 or aarch32 translation table */ bool record_faults; /* record fault events */ - uint64_t ttb; /* TT base address */ uint8_t oas; /* output address width */ uint8_t tbi; /* Top Byte Ignore */ int asid;